TO GO WITH AFP STORY BY YANNICK PASQUET - Illustrator Heiko Sakurai and writer Miriam Hollstein pose with their book "Miss Tschoermaenie" on July 2, 2009 in Berlin. The book tells the story of German Chancellor Angela Merkel from cradle to chancellery and though the format is unusual -- a first for a chancellor in straight-laced Germany -- it sold out in four days. Its title, "Miss Tschoermaenie", mimics a heavy German-accented pronunciation of the English name for Germany. And its message is that Merkel made it through a combination of ruthlessness, hard work and plain luck.
